Often I just have whatever music genre I'm feeling like listening to playing while reading - but I do have some favourite go-to music selections for when reading specific books, series or authors. Some of these include;
-Books by Lori Wick - enjoy them most when listening to Josh Groan
-The Enchanted Forest Chronicles, by Patricia C. Wrede - Dance Mix '95 is where it's at!
-Harry Potter series, or Harry Potter fan fiction - piano music, specifically; George Davidson, George Winston, Yiruma, David Latz
-On Stage, Please by Veronica Tennant - enjoy listening to Come Together: America Salutes the Beatles
-Lynn Kurland novels - mostly listen to Garou, but there are a few other French Pop artists that make it into the mix too
-Twilight series - strangely enough, I like to listen to the Twilight soundtracks with these books
